When choosing a home, we usually consider factors like size, location, and layout. But what about sustainability? Where we choose to live can directly influence our impact on the environment.

PropertyGuru’s Green Score is a sustainability rating assigned to properties. Using factors such as proximity to public transport and green awards received, the rating helps buyers assess the eco-friendliness of a potential home. Learn more about the Green Score here.

 

Top 12 Greenest HDB Flats in Singapore

As ranked by the PropertyGuru Green Score, here are the top 12 HDB flats with the best sustainability ratings.

 

 

1. HDB Bishan View

Bishan View is an HDB estate on Bishan Street 12 built in 1985. Due to its proximity to elite schools, it is likely to enjoy high demand from families with school-going children, with Raffles Institution just 12 minutes’ walk away and Raffles Girls’ School 21 minutes’ walk away,

Bishan MRT, which is an interchange for the North South and Circle Lines, is located about seven minutes away by foot and connects directly to Raffles Place MRT in 21 minutes (no line changes needed). It is also just five stops away from Orchard MRT, offering easy access to the famous shopping belt.

2. HDB Shunfu Gardens

Located at Shunfu Road in the Upper Thomson area, Shunfu Gardens, built in 1985, is another housing project for ambitious parents who harbour elite school dreams for their children, with Raffles Institution and Raffles Girls’ School located several kilometres away.

Marymount MRT on the Circle Line is just seven minutes’ walk away and is just two stops from Botanic Gardens and the Downtown Line, which offer access to elite schools like Hwa Chong Institution and Singapore Chinese Girls’ School. This enables students to easily take public transport to school rather than relying on their parents to drive them.

3. HDB Bukit Batok

Bukit Batok is one of the greenest HDB estates in Singapore, thanks to scenic spots like Little Guilin and Bukit Batok Nature Park. Two new parks are in the works—Bukit Batok Hillside Nature Park and Bukit Batok Central Nature Park are currently under construction, with the former slated to open in 2024.

The area is served by Bukit Gombak and Bukit Batok MRT stations on the North South Line, just a stop or two away from Jurong East MRT. The area is thus ideal for those who work and shop in the Jurong East area.

4. HDB Bishan Spring

This HDB project located at Bishan Street 13 was built in 1987. Just six minutes’ walk from Bishan MRT, it enjoys similar advantages as Bishan View, which appears earlier on this list. With elite schools like Raffles Institution and Raffles Girls’ School located just 15 minutes’ and 23 minutes’ away by foot respectively, it is likely to be a hit with ambitious parents.

Bishan MRT itself is extremely well-connected, being on both the North South and Circle Lines, and connecting to Raffles Place and Orchard in 21 and 12 minutes respectively.

5. HDB Sin Ming Court

Sin Ming Court is located on Bright Hill Drive in the Bishan area. Upper Thomson MRT station, which is expected to open very soon, is located just 8 minutes away from the 1990 property.

The Thomson-East Coast Line, which is currently under development, will link Upper Thomson MRT to northern, central, and eastern Singapore, with the portion linking Upper Thomson to Maxwell, Shenton Way, and Marina Bay in the CBD expected to be completed in 2022.

Residents also have easy access to Bishan-Ang Mo Kio Park, a sprawling green space through which the Kallang River flows, located 18 minutes’ walk from the property.

6. HDB Linear Green @ Bedok

Located at Bedok Central, Linear Green @ Bedok is a relatively new HDB project built in 2010 located just six minutes’ walk from Bedok MRT on the East West Line, as well as Bedok Mall, the area’s main shopping mall.

Linear Green’s location in the heart of Bedok Central makes it extremely convenient, with the Bedok Interchange Hawker Centre and amenities like Bedok Point, Bedok Library, Kampong Chai Chee Community Club, and Bedok Polyclinic located an easy walking distance away.

7. HDB Garden Hill

Garden Hill is an HDB project located on Bedok North Avenue 1. Built around 1978, it is located just five minutes’ walk from Bedok MRT and three minutes from the area’s main shopping centre, Bedok Mall. It is also located just across the street from DjitSun Mall Bedok, which has a Golden Village cinema.

Bedok MRT connects directly to Raffles Place in 22 minutes via the East West Line, and in 10 minutes to Changi Airport MRT. This makes Garden Hill a convenient place to live for those who work in both the CBD and the Changi area.

8. HDB Rainbow Ville

Located on Bedok North Avenue 3, Rainbow Ville consists of HDB flats built around 1979. It is located about 11 minutes’ walk from Bedok Reservoir MRT on the Downtown Line and 17 minutes’ walk from Bedok MRT on the East West Line

Having access to two MRT stations boosts the property’s accessibility, with at least two ways to get to work in both the CBD and the Changi Business Park area. Bedok Reservoir MRT connects to Expo in 12 minutes and Telok Ayer in the CBD in 23 minutes. From Bedok MRT, Raffles Place is a 22 minute ride away, and Changi Airport 10 minutes.

Residents also enjoy access to Bedok Reservoir Park, located a short walk from Bedok Reservoir MRT. The park is a scenic area replete with hiking trails and water sport facilities.

9. HDB Guilin Breeze

Located on Bukit Batok Street 52, Guilin Breeze is a 1987 HDB project located about 8 minutes’ walk from Bukit Gombak MRT.

The estate is ideal for nature lovers. Located a stone’s throw from Little Guilin, a scenic quarry at Bukit Batok Town Park, it will also be an easy walk from the future Bukit Batok Hillside Park. Bukit Gombak Sports Hall and Bukit Gombak Active SG Stadium are also located within walking distance.

Jurong East MRT is just one stop away, which is ideal for those who work and play in the Jurong East Area. To get to work in the CBD, Raffles Place MRT is a 32-minute ride away.

10. HDB Bishan Green

Located on 146 Bishan Street 11, Bishan Green is a 1987 HDB project located just a stone’s throw from the Kallang River and the Kallang Park Connector running alongside it.

The Kallang Park Connector connects to Kallang Riverside Park and Bishan-Ang Mo Kio Park, and also goes all the way to the Kallang area, making it ideal for cycling enthusiasts. With Bishan-Ang Mo Kio Park and Bishan Sports Hall located less than half an hour’s walk away, Bishan Green is ideal for those who live an active lifestyle.

Bishan Green is located about 18 minutes’ walk from Bishan MRT. This is not very convenient for those who walk or take the bus to the MRT station but is an easy ride for those who cycle or use PMDs.

11. HDB Natura Loft

Natura Loft, a 2011 project, is ideal for sport and nature lovers thanks to its location on Bishan Street 24, just eight minutes’ walk from Bishan-Ang Mo Kio Park. It is also within walking distance of Bishan Sports Hall and Bishan ActiveSG Stadium. Bishan MRT is 13 minutes’ walk away.

For parents hoping for their children to attend elite schools, Catholic High School is located just three minutes’ walk away, while Raffles Institution and Raffles Girls’ School are located 17 and 33 minutes’ walk away. The Bishan campus of the MOE Language Centre is 14 minutes’ walk away, making it ideal for students studying a third language.

12. HDB Kaki Bukit Green

Kaki Bukit Green, a 1979 HDB housing project, is located in the Bedok area about 19 minutes’ walk from Bedok MRT on the North South Line and 22 minutes’ walk from Bedok Reservoir MRT on the Downtown Line.

It is within walking distance of Bedok Town Park, which is in turn located a short walk from the much bigger Bedok Reservoir Park, a green space oriented around the scenic reservoir. The park is home to Forest Adventure, a treetop obstacle course, and water sports options such as kayaking and dragon boating.
